In total, the Sydney Opera House is covered by 1,056,006 roof tiles, which are “self-cleaning,” designed to be effectively cleaned by rainwater. There are more than 1 million roof tiles covering approximately 1.62 hectares sitting over the structure. They were made in Sweden. Seven A380s could sit wing-to-wing on the site. Inaugurated in 1973, the Sydney Opera House is a great architectural work of the 20th century that brings together multiple strands of creativity and innovation in both architectural form and structural design. A great urban sculpture set in a remarkable waterscape, at the tip of a peninsula projecting into Sydney Harbour ...

The idea for a world-class performing arts venue in Sydney gained momentum the 1950s, when Australia was undergoing an economic boom largely driven by high levels of post-war migration from Europe. Danish architect Jørn Utzon, 2003 Pritzker Prize Laureate, broke all the rules when he won an international competition in 1957 to design a new theater complex in Sydney, Australia. By 1966, Utzon had resigned from the project, which was completed under the direction of Peter Hall (1931-1995). On 2 March 1959, a crowd gathered under umbrellas, in the rain, to watch the ceremony that marked the start of construction of the Sydney Opera House. Jørn Utzon had arrived in Sydney a week earlier with a bronze plaque that was placed at the point where the axes of the two halls would intersect.The Sydney Opera House car park. A rare colour image of the construction site (1964) by Max Dupain, State Library of New South Wales Sydney Opera House. Work on the concrete base was finally completed in February 1963. But it was soon discovered that corners cut earlier in the construction meant that the foundations couldn't support the weight of the roof, and had to be rebuilt.
